The Ohio Environmental Protection Agency has issued a statewide Air Quality Advisory for the entire state of Ohio as smoke from Canadian wildfires continues to adversely impact air quality.
Pollutants across the state are expected to range from the 'Unhealthy For Sensitive Groups' category in the southwest part of the state to the 'Unhealthy' category in the rest of the state. Hourly concentrations at times may reach the 'Very Unhealthy' to 'Hazardous' categories.
It is recommended, when possible, to avoid strenuous outdoor activities, especially those with heart disease and respiratory conditions like asthma. Watch for symptoms including wheezing, coughing, chest tightness, dizziness, or burning in the nose, throat, and eyes.

Michael Day
Michael Allen Day, 47, of Union City, Ind., was pronounced dead at 4:35 a.m. Jan. 6, 2007, at his residence. Death was due to an apparent suicide.
He was born March 27, 1959, in Portland, Ind., to Larry E. and Mary Jo Hart Day. Both parents survive in Fort Recovery. On May 25, 1980, he married Rachel R. Costlow, who survives.
Also surviving are two sons, Michael Allen Day Jr. and Christopher Day, both of League City, Texas; a brother, Gary, Hempstead, Texas; two sisters, Cindy (Ivan) Kaffenberger and Linda (Jim) Weitzel, all of Fort Recovery; a grandmother, Doris, Portland, Ind.; and a grandchild.
He owned a carpet cleaning business in League City, Texas. He attended Fort Recovery High School.
Services are 10:30 a.m. Wednesday at Brockman & Boeckman Funeral Home, Fort Recovery, the Rev. Thomas Dorn officiating. Burial is at Springhill Cemetery, Fort Recovery.
Calling is 2-8 p.m. Tuesday and 9:30-10:30 a.m. Wednesday at the funeral home.
Contributions can be made to the Michael Day Memorial Fund, Fort Recovery Community Foundation.
